What is team goals?

Team goals were performance targets that depend on the input from every team member. The most effective team goals are developed jointly with the team and coordinated with overall organisational objectives. The goals that might establish for your team differ significantly from the ones you could set for yourself. The goals or milestones that what a team agrees to work toward as a unit are called team goals.

What is a smart goal for teamwork and its examples?

Consider defining SMART goals (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Timely) for the team to make sure your objectives are clear and achievable. It brings meaning to the group as a whole and to each team member contributing to their achievement. Examples of employee performance objectives. By the end of the month, I'll raise my everyday sales calls by 20%. Particulars: The worker must make more sales calls. They must raise those calls by 20%, which is quantifiable.
